Book: Plan To Win (turning Business Strategy Into Success)

Action, not theory, is the key word in this unusually straightforward approach to business strategy that offers managers guidance on the all-important matter of the implementation of a strategy-on which success or failure so often hangs. Planning to win' is Steve Smith's term for a management system that combines both Eastern and Western approaches and is used today in some of the world's leading companies. More mundanely termed strategy deployment', in his presentation the concept becomes a road map by which any business leader or manager can learn the professional techniques of implementing a strategy so as to win, not lose. With examples drawn from the best practice of the world's most successful companies, his book also provides action plans, tools, diagrams, charts and cartoons. It is based on the Quest Approach, Strategy into Action' technique that he has perfected with blue-chip multinationals, but is equally suited to companies of any size.
